Thanks Russ, much appreciated. This kind of begs the question, when PPM suspends a rule, does the single rule get suspended or the entire tree (which could be multiple rules)? Thanks. -Mike Cox On Mon, Sep 26, 2016 at 8:57 AM, Russ <rucombs () cisco com> wrote:
Hey Mike, This has been a "feature" of Snort for quite a while and likely will only be fixed in Snort++, which inherited the issue. It arose when we added a performance feature to compile all the rules that share a fast pattern match end state into a single tree that can be evaluated more quickly than iterating over the individual rules. Such rules tend to have a lot in common and the common part is evaluated just once. Consequently, when the tree triggers a latency event, it could be one or more rules that are at fault. I'm thinking we will add a mapping and report the index that can be used to find the rules. This is in our backlog. Thanks Russ On 9/26/16 8:27 AM, Mike Cox wrote: Perhaps snort-sigs was the wrong place to post this. Removing them and adding snort-devel. Thanks. Mike Cox On Thu, Sep 22, 2016 at 10:59 AM, Mike Cox <mike.cox52 () gmail com> wrote:I've been messing around with the Packet Performance Monitor (PPM) preprocessor and it seem like a nice capability of Snort. However, when I configure it to suspend/disable expensive rules once the thresholds are reached, how do I know which rule was suspended? I see it generates the GID 134 alert along with the packet it was considering at the time but I need to be able to know what rule was suspended so I can: 1) account for and correlate the coverage gap (if necessary) 2) tune the rule Thanks!
